Installation Procedure

1. Ensure the mating groove is clean, free of debris, and undamaged. 2. Carefully stretch the O-ring over the component, avoiding excessive force or sharp tools. 3. Gently seat the O-ring into the groove, ensuring it is properly aligned and not twisted.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using excessive force during installation, leading to O-ring damage.Apply lubricant compatible with silicone and the application fluid to ease installation and prevent tearing.
Incorrect O-ring size or material selection for the application.Verify the O-ring's dimensions and material compatibility with the operating temperature, pressure, and media before installation.
